Hello There,
I would like to start a new thread about the new diet I am doing, The Mayo Diet (I know they did not really sponsored that one.) I tried this diet before about 8 years and I forgot about until recently. The reason I liked this diet is that you eat and you eat vegetables. I did lose weight I think about 20lbs I am not really sure I was not that over weight before. (Those blissful days) The diet states that you can lose 52lbs in 2.5 months…. I do not believe it actually does, I think that is too much too quickly.
You can adjust the meal to your taste I will be doing primarily fish, chicken, salads and lots of vegetables. For some odd reason meat is tasting funny to me, perhaps I am slowing becoming a vegetarian? LOL.
The diet states you have to be on it for 12 days then off for 2 days. I am staring on Monday and it will end on a Friday so I can have the weekend off for my off days. It says that you will lose 10lbs by then end of the 12 days; again I don’t think you will lose that much weight. Or maybe we will we could experiment. Oh, and You still have to exercise.
I would be great if I had a few buddies on this diet. I could email you the instructions and I am not going to weight myself I am going to take my measurements.
Wish me luck and after the 12 days if I lose I’ll start the next round of 12days.
Please no negative response I am trying something different, If it works great if it does not work then at least I did not starve myself and it would be eating healthier then what I have been doing lately junk food and fast food.
